Position Summary
The Temporary Procurement Specialist will support the HQ Procurement and Contracts & Grants (C&G) teams by managing procurement processes and contributing to award and contract administration. This role is responsible for executing General & Administrative (G&A)-funded procurement actions, ensuring compliance with organizational and federal regulations, and supporting a variety of C&G functions during a high-demand period.
Key Responsibilities
Procurement Duties:
Execute G&A-funded procurement actions from initiation through vendor selection, including drafting RFPs/RFQs, organizing technical evaluations, and conducting cost and price analysis. Support contract negotiations and execution processes, including the creation of purchase orders (POs) and proper documentation within NetSuite. Interpret and apply federal and organizational procurement regulations; provide policy guidance to staff as needed. Manage vendor onboarding and creation in NetSuite, ensuring compliance and completeness.
Contracts & Grants Support
Assist the C&G team in reviewing and processing awards, subawards, modifications, and related documentation. Provide contractual guidance to internal requesters. Support the C&G Director with daily operational tasks as assigned, which may include: Full lifecycle contracts and grants administration, Document and records management, Data entry and tracking, Development of templates, tools, and procedures, Participation in training or capacity-building efforts.
Qualifications
Required:
Bachelor’s degree in business, supply chain management, public administration, or a related field. At least 5 years of relevant experience in procurement and/or contracts & grants administration. Solid knowledge of U.S. federal procurement regulations (e.g., 2 CFR 200) and donor compliance requirements. Experience with procurement and contract management systems, preferably NetSuite. Strong organizational, analytical, and communication skills. Ability to manage competing priorities with minimal supervision.
Preferred
Experience working in an international NGO or nonprofit environment. Familiarity with USAID procurement and award processes. Professional certification in procurement or supply chain management
Working Conditions
Based at HQ or remote May require occasional cross-time zone coordination. This is a temporary position for approximately 3 months, with potential for extension based on organizational needs.
